Zhouzhi dialect belongs to Zhongyuan offcial mandarin and the location of the guanzhong region is the capital city in the Xizhou dynasty, therefore, its dialect belongs to the basic dialect of Sylvia occupying an important position in the history of China. The guanzhong dialect has attracted much attention of many scholars, so has the Zhouzhi dialect. However, most research is focused on the statistic expressions of the dialect system and the research on the phonetic changes took place in Zhouzhi dialect are comparatively less.Taking Zhouzhi dialect’s young and old dialect pronunciation as the research topic, this paper aims to find the reasons why the new dialect pronounciation comes into being from the perspective of language contact and change. There are 5 chapters in this paper. First chapter is "introduction" in which the evolution of the dialect, research materials, the significance and value and research methodologies are discuss-ed. From the second to the fourth chapter, the detailed expression of the Zhouzhi dialect’s young and old dialect pronunciation is discussed in details on the basis of reliable field investigation and specific difference are highlighted between the young and old pronunciation. The fifth chapter is the "conclusion",which highlights the main research findings, and suggestions for the further study on the Zhouzhi dialect. It also underlines the shortcoming of this study.
